Easy Homemade Coxinha Recipe
Learn how to make practical and delicious coxinhas at home. Light dough and creamy filling for an irresistible snack.

Ingredients
1.5 kg cooked and shredded chicken
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 small onion, chopped
2 cloves garlic, minced
Seasoning to taste (salt, pepper, fresh herbs)
3 tablespoons creamy cheese spread
1 cup (240 ml) water
2 cups (480 ml) milk
2 cubes of bacon or beef stock
1/2 cup cooked and mashed potato
1 tablespoon butter
2.5 cups (300 g) all-purpose flour
Butter for greasing the pan
2 eggs, beaten
Breadcrumbs for coating
Oil for frying

Preparation method
- For the filling, heat the olive oil in a pan and sauté the minced garlic and chopped onion
- Add the shredded chicken and seasonings, sautéing for approximately 5 minutes
- Remove from heat, mix in the creamy cheese spread, and set the filling aside
- In another large pan, combine the water, milk, stock cubes, mashed potato, and butter
- Bring to a boil
- Add the all-purpose flour all at once, stirring vigorously until the dough pulls away from the bottom of the pan
- Transfer the dough to a lightly greased clean surface
- Knead the dough until it's smooth and let it cool slightly
- Open portions of the dough in your hands, place a portion of the filling inside, and shape it into a coxinha form
- Dip each shaped coxinha first in the beaten egg and then in the breadcrumbs
- Heat oil in a deep pan and fry the coxinhas until golden brown on all sides
- Remove the fried coxinhas and drain excess oil on paper towels
Observations
Coxinha is one of Brazil's most beloved savory snacks, perfect for parties, gatherings, or as a quick bite. This easy homemade coxinha recipe offers a simplified step-by-step guide to achieve a delicious result, with a tender dough and flavorful filling.
Ideal for those looking for an easy-to-prepare option, the recipe uses common ingredients and accessible techniques, ensuring that even kitchen beginners can replicate the success of bakery-style coxinhas.
